Window blinds installation services involve fitting new window coverings to enhance both the appearance and functionality of interior spaces. This process typically includes measuring window dimensions accurately, selecting appropriate blind styles, and securely mounting the chosen coverings. Skilled contractors ensure that the blinds operate smoothly, fit perfectly, and are installed with precision, providing a polished look that complements the property’s decor. Whether replacing outdated window treatments or installing blinds in new construction, professional installation helps ensure a seamless and long-lasting result.

These services can address a variety of common problems homeowners face with their existing window coverings. For example, poorly fitted blinds can allow unwanted light into a room or compromise privacy. Damaged or outdated blinds may no longer function properly or match the current style of the home. Installing new blinds can also improve energy efficiency by better controlling light and heat transfer. Additionally, professional installation reduces the risk of damage to windows or walls that can occur when attempting to install blinds without proper tools or experience.

The overview below groups typical Window Blinds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Basic repairs or upgrades to existing window blinds typically cost between $100 and $300. Many routine fixes fall within this range, depending on the extent of the work and the type of blinds involved.

Partial Replacement - Replacing a few window blinds or upgrading select rooms usually ranges from $250 to $600. Local contractors often complete these projects efficiently within this typical cost band.

Full Window Covering Replacement - Installing new window blinds across multiple rooms or entire homes can cost between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more complex projects tend to push costs into higher tiers but remain less common.

Custom or High-End Installations - Custom-made or premium window blinds for upscale properties can reach $5,000 or more. These projects are less frequent and involve specialized materials or intricate designs that influence the overall cost.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of window blinds can local service providers install? Local contractors can typically install a variety of window blinds, including vertical blinds, horizontal blinds, roller shades, and cellular shades, depending on the customer's preferences and window specifications.

Do installers handle both interior and exterior window blind installations? Yes, many local service providers are experienced in installing both interior and exterior window blinds, ensuring proper fit and function for different window types and locations.

What should I consider before choosing a window blind installation service? It's helpful to consider the style and functionality you want, the size and shape of your windows, and any specific features or materials you prefer, so that local contractors can recommend suitable options.

Can local pros assist with custom window blind installations? Yes, many service providers offer custom installation solutions to accommodate unique window sizes, shapes, or design preferences for a tailored fit.

How do local contractors ensure proper installation of window blinds? They typically measure accurately, use appropriate tools and hardware, and follow manufacturer guidelines to ensure the window blinds are securely and correctly installed for optimal performance.
